Just How Roof Air Flow Works
Effective roofing ventilation depends on the natural motion of air to develop an equilibrium in between consumption and exhaust. When sky roofing and construction ltd set up vents, you're essentially enabling fresh air to enter your attic while allowing hot, stale air to get away. This process helps regulate temperature and dampness levels, avoiding problems like mold and mildew development and roof covering damage.
Consumption vents, generally found at the eaves, attract amazing air from outside. On the other hand, exhaust vents, located near the ridge of the roof covering, allow hot air increase and leave. The distinction in temperature creates a natural air movement, referred to as the stack effect. As cozy air rises, it produces a vacuum that draws in cooler air from the reduced vents.
To enhance this system, you require to make sure that the consumption and exhaust vents are correctly sized and positioned. If the intake is limited, you won't attain the desired air flow.
Likewise, inadequate exhaust can trap heat and moisture, bring about prospective damages.
Key Installation Factors To Consider
When installing roofing air flow, numerous essential factors to consider can make or break your system's efficiency. First, you need to analyze your roofing's layout. The pitch, form, and products all affect airflow and air flow selection. Make sure to choose vents that match your roof type and regional climate problems.
Next, think about the positioning of your vents. Preferably, you'll desire a well balanced system with consumption and exhaust vents positioned for optimum air flow. Place intake vents short on the roof covering and exhaust vents near the optimal to motivate an all-natural circulation of air. This setup assists avoid moisture build-up and promotes energy effectiveness.
Do not forget about insulation. Correct insulation in your attic stops heat from running away and maintains your home comfy. Make sure that insulation doesn't obstruct your vents, as this can hinder air movement.
Finally, think about upkeep. Select ventilation systems that are very easy to gain access to for cleaning and inspection. Normal upkeep guarantees your system remains to function properly with time.
